Is the Nissan Juke Good in Snow?

The Nissan Juke is a great vehicle for driving in snow and winter weather. It has an excellent all-wheel-drive system that helps keep the car stable on slippery surfaces and plenty of other features designed to improve traction and stability.

The Nissan Juke comes with all-season tires designed to perform quite well in all conditions, but I highly recommend getting a good pair of winter tires. Winter tires will take the vehicle’s ability on snow and ice to another level.

Experience of a Juke’s Owner About Driving in the Snow

Here is some feedback from Nissan Juke drivers about driving in the winter.

I love my Juke in the snow. AWD with winter tires or nice all-seasons and you should be good to go. Wisconsin winters and no problems over the last 7 years.

Source

I’ve got a 2011 SV with winter tires. It is EXCELLENT in the snow.

Source

I’ve driven my Juke in snow and ice this past Illinois winter. With a little bit of common sense in driving safely and keeping your distance, it’s been phenomenal. The two AWD modes are fantastic in getting you going.

For even more assurance in winter driving, you might want to switch over to winter tires. (Although not necessary)

The Goodyear “All Season” RS-A tires are “V” rated up to 130 mph (go figure) and ride on the stiff side. (possibly for the other driving seasons)

I have dedicated snow tires that are “H” rated. I’ll never exceed the rated MPH in the winter time.

Which Juke’s Features Will Improve Winter Driving?

The Nissan Juke comes with an array of features that can help improve winter driving, including:

  • All-wheel drive system: This system helps to distribute power to all four wheels, giving you better control on slippery surfaces.
  • Traction Control System: This feature monitors the traction of each wheel and adjusts power distribution accordingly, helping the car to remain stable in tough conditions.
  • Electronic Stability Program (ESP): ESP helps to keep your vehicle’s direction steady, even when cornering or on slippery surfaces.
  • Hill Start Assist: This innovative feature prevents the car from rolling backward when you start on a steep incline, helping to improve safety in icy conditions.
  • Anti-lock Braking System (ABS): ABS helps to reduce wheel lockup when braking, allowing you to maintain better control in winter conditions.
  • Dynamic handling: The Nissan Juke’s suspension and chassis are designed to provide a comfortable driving experience in both wet and snowy conditions.

Does Nissan Juke Have Snow Mode?

No, the Nissan Juke does not have a specific “Snow Mode.”

However, it does come with an all-wheel drive system that helps to improve performance in wintry conditions.

The car has several other features designed to improve traction, stability, and control when driving in snow and ice. It has three modes: Sport-Mode, Eco mode, and Normal.

How Much Snow Can a Nissan Juke Handle?

The Nissan Juke can handle most types of snow conditions with ease.

The amount of snow your Nissan Juke can handle depends on several factors, such as road surface condition, tire type, pressure, etc. Still, it can handle up to 6 inches of compacted snow without issue.

The vehicle’s all-wheel-drive system and other features are designed to improve traction and keep the car stable even in challenging driving conditions.

It is important, however, to take extra precautions when driving in snow and icy conditions, including driving more slowly, increasing stopping distances, avoiding sudden turns or stops, and making sure to use the appropriate winter tires.

Does Nissan Juke Need Winter Tires?

Yes! You must use winter tires on your Nissan Juke f you plan on driving your vehicle in cold temperatures or icy/snowy conditions.

Winter tires are designed specifically for such conditions and provide a better grip than standard tires.

Winter tires provide better traction and stability in cold temperatures, and they can make a huge difference when driving in snow and icy conditions.

They also help reduce stopping distances significantly, making them essential for safe winter driving with the Nissan Juke.
